Bulgarian Flag is a tricolour consisting of three horizontal bands of white, green, and red
Country: Bulgaria
Area (km2): 110 912
Population (mln): 7,5
Official language/s: Bulgarian
Currency: Lev (BGN)
Government: Unitary parliamentary republic
Capital: Sofia
Density (km2): 68,5
Internet TLD: .bg
Car code: BG
Calling code: +359
GDP total 2011 (billion USD): 53,5
GDP per capita 2011 (USD): 7308
Unemployment rate Sep 2011 (%): 11.2
Unemployment rate under 25 years Sep 2011 (%): 23.8
Males enemployment rate Sep 2011 (%): 12.2
Females unemployment rate Sep 2011 (%): 10.0
Unemployment rate Sep 2012 (%): 12.3
Unemployment rate under 25 years Sep 2012 (%): 26.1
Males unemployment rate Sep 2012 (%): 13.8
Females unemployment rate Sep 2012 (%): 10.6

Higher schools provide training to students, doctoral candidates and trainees engaged in specialised studies. A specialising trainee is anyone upgrading his/her qualifications under a specialised programme of study without seeking a higher degree or a new specialty. The enrolment of these trainees shall be carried out under terms and procedures laid down in the certain higher school's Rulebooks.
